flutter 状态管理使用 getx 还是 riverpod

2023-11-12 21:13:44 +08:00
 laters

flutter 状态管理使用 getx 还是 riverpod ,有性能区别吗, 感觉 riverpod 有点复杂

2444 次点击
所在节点    Flutter
27 条回复
WebKit
2023-11-12 21:17:59 +08:00
getx 大而全,使用上简单容易上手,riverpod 个人感觉用起来比 getx 麻烦点,但是配合代码生成也还好…性能上似乎 riverpod 更好点
mainjzb
2023-11-12 21:22:30 +08:00
我选择 riverpod
fox0001
2023-11-12 21:24:25 +08:00
我们用 provider 。riverpod 算是 provider 的优化版吧。
NewTab12138
2023-11-12 21:27:47 +08:00
riverpod ,觉得复杂是用的还不熟练,用多了就觉得好用了
buf1024
2023-11-12 21:53:54 +08:00
bloc
GooMS
2023-11-13 01:52:39 +08:00
provider
RightHand
2023-11-13 07:14:40 +08:00
no getx 太污染代码了,简单点用 provider
implion
2023-11-13 08:34:08 +08:00
provider
milukun
2023-11-13 09:51:27 +08:00
独立开发首选 GetX
团队开发听 Leader 的
EscYezi
2023-11-13 10:16:18 +08:00
我用的是 getIt 和配套的 watchIt ,感觉用的人不是很多
binhb
2023-11-13 10:35:43 +08:00
之前在用 getx ,现在在用 riverpod 重写。
getx 之前好长一段时间没 commit ,感觉维护不是很上心。
jifengg
2023-11-13 16:32:08 +08:00
我们正在探索,目前用的是 provider
lwlizhe
2023-11-14 10:12:57 +08:00
首先排除 Provider !那玩意用到后面项目发展大了才知道多酸爽;
getX 和 riverPod 对于简单项目没啥太大区别;不过对于那种要随着广播或者别的东西查询数据的神奇需求,你就知道为什么那帮搞 Toast 之类的作者总是想方设法摆脱 context 了……getx 的一个优势点可能就在这;
总之一句话,听 leader 的
begeneral
2023-11-14 11:47:41 +08:00
哪个熟悉用哪个,反正别用 fish_redux
laters
2023-11-14 15:10:19 +08:00
@binhb 有没有示例或模板可以参考
laters
2023-11-14 15:11:06 +08:00
@mainjzb 有没有示例或模板可以参考
laters
2023-11-14 15:11:40 +08:00
@WebKit 现在在使用 getx ,在考虑要不要切换为 riverpod
laters
2023-11-14 15:11:50 +08:00
@NewTab12138 有没有示例或模板可以参考
laters
2023-11-14 15:13:13 +08:00
@lwlizhe 现在一直在用 getx , 在考虑要不要切换为 riverpod , 感觉 riverPod 有点麻烦, 不知道 getx 和 riverPod 有没有性能差距
laters
2023-11-14 15:13:25 +08:00
@begeneral 在考虑要不要切换为 riverpod

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/991247

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X